| dc.description.abstract | The studies were carried out on water content in the skin, tongue, straight muscul of abdomen, liver, alimentary 
canal, kidneys, gastrocnemius musculus, oviducts and ovaries in the middle period of active life of the fire-
bellied toad, Bombina bombina (L.). It has been found that the highest water content in both sexes occures in the 
tongue, kidneys and in straight muscul of abdomen, whereas the lowest water content occures in the reproductive 
organs (ovaries and oviducts) and in the liver of females as well as in the liver and alimentary canal of males. An 
investigated organs shows higher water content in organs of males than in analogous organs of females. From 
comparing of water content in various organs of the fire-bellied toad, the common frog and the water frog, results 
that the highest water content in the middle period of active life both in males and females occours in organs of 
the fire-bellied toad. | en_EN |
